Painting Tips for Ceilings and Walls

When you're painting a whole room, the roof is the best place to begin. Beginning at the most elevated point in the room is suggested on the grounds that paint scatters from the roof are harder to control and less demanding to cover later. What's more, painting around edges (a.k.a."cutting in") is all the more difficult when you're looking straightforwardly over your head. That being said, in case you're painting dividers and roofs together, a sprayer is more proficient than utilizing rollers and brushes and a sprayer can shave a lot of time off the venture. Preparing Whether you roll or spray the roof, it's essential to get ready for periodic splatters. Move the furniture out of the room and cover the floors with canvas drop fabrics or plastic sheeting.
